Can GeForce GTX 1660 SUPER run The Mare of Jonah?
GreatThe GeForce GTX 1660 SUPER handles The Mare of Jonah well at 1080p, delivering approximately 156 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 117 FPS.
The Mare of Jonah – GeForce GTX 1660 SUPER FPS Data
| Quality | 1080p | 1440p | 4K |
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| 244 fps | 183 fps | 98 fps |
| Medium | 195 fps | 146 fps | 78 fps |
| High | 156 fps | 117 fps | 62 fps |
| Ultra | 127 fps | 95 fps | 51 fps |
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

To run this psychological horror adventure smoothly, an entry-level GPU like the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is sufficient for minimum settings. This setup should deliver playable frame rates at 1080p with low graphics settings, making it accessible for a wide range of players. For a more immersive experience, especially with the atmospheric visuals, consider a mid-tier GPU such as the GTX 1660 Super or RX 6600, which can handle higher settings at 1080p or even 1440p with decent performance.
The game is designed to be accessible, so even older hardware can manage the minimum requirements effectively. However, for those looking to enhance their experience with better visual fidelity and smoother gameplay, a more powerful GPU will be beneficial. Overall, if you have a system that meets or exceeds the minimum specifications, you're likely to enjoy the eerie exploration without too much trouble, but upgrading your GPU will significantly improve the visual experience.
